SA08 LDD is a 2008 Peugeot 107 in Silver with a 998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 21 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2008 Peugeot 107 models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.1% with a typical mileage of 54,654 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Peugeot 107 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 42,280 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SA08 LDD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Peugeot 107 typ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 18 years old, this Peugeot 107 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
